Frequently Asked Questions

What is Brinson Chevrolet's doc fee?

Brinson Chevrolet charges a typical documentation fee of $225. The TX average is $176. This is based on 2 verified OTD quotes in our database.

Does Brinson Chevrolet add mandatory add-ons?

Brinson Chevrolet adds an average of $399 in dealer add-ons when present. Ask for an itemized breakdown and negotiate to remove non-essential items like paint protection, nitrogen tire fill, or VIN etching.

Is Brinson Chevrolet a good dealer?

Brinson Chevrolet has a transparency score of 80.5/100, earning a Grade B. This score is based on their doc fees, add-on behavior, dealer markup, and data quality from 2 verified OTD quotes. This is a well-above-average score, indicating transparent pricing practices.
